This paper presents a new decentralized model reference adaptive control for a class of large‐scale interconnected dynamic systems. Interconnections among subsystems may be time‐invariant or time‐varying and linear or non‐linear. The scheme proposed here only takes input and output measurements from each subsystem for input synthesis. Using a variable structure design concept, we show that the tracking errors will converge to zero in finite time despite the interconnections with any possible strengths.
